Market Opportunity & Trends 2026

Smart Pet Tech – The $42 Bn “Family-Member” Segment You Can’t Afford to Ignore

KPI 2023 2026F CAGR driver
Global pet care TAM $259 B $340 B 7 %
Smart pet devices share 6 % 12 % 15 %
ASP uplift vs. legacy +40-80 % Connected SKUs command premium
Amazon “auto feeder” search volume +38 % YoY normalised +18 % Convenience keyword sticky

Bottom line: While the overall pet market is growing 7 %, smart hardware is compounding at twice that rate. A connected SKU today delivers the same gross margin dollars as 2–3 traditional SKUs, but occupies one-third the shelf space and ships in the same 40 ft HQ container.


1. Humanization = “Must-Have” Tech, Not Nice-to-Have

Seventy-six percent of Gen-Z owners call themselves “pet parents,” not owners. That single linguistic shift drives three purchase criteria previously seen only in baby-tech: 24/7 visibility, health data, and safety certification (CE/FCC/UL).
Visible care: IoT cameras with bark/meow detection outsell non-camera units 4:1 on Amazon US.
Health data: Supplement brands that bundle a smart scale or Tuya-enabled activity tracker enjoy 28 % lower return rate—the device creates a daily habit loop that justifies the premium kibble or vitamin.
Safety cert: IPX4 for fountains and auto feeders is now table stakes; UL 62368-1 for mains-powered devices will enter Chewy’s vendor scorecard Q1-26. Build it in now to avoid a re-tooling PO later.


2. Convenience Economy: Feeding & Hydration Go Touch-Free

Post-pandemic hybrid work means owners leave pets alone 9-10 hrs/day. Automatic feeders and fountains remove guilt, but only if the firmware is bullet-proof.

Feature 2023 “me-too” spec 2026 winning spec Supply-chain note
Motor noise ≤45 dB ≤35 dB Japan Mabuchi motor + silicone grommets, MOQ 2 k
Battery back-up 4 hrs 24 hrs 5 000 mAh Li-ion pack, UN38.3 certified
IoT module Wi-Fi only Wi-Fi + BLE Mesh Tuya standard module, $2.85 landed, 8-week lead-time
App language EN EN, FR, DE, ES, JP Localised in Tuya SDK—no extra firmware cost

Key takeaway: The bill-of-materials delta between “me-too” and “best-in-class” is <$6, yet the retail ASP delta is $35–$50. That extra margin funds 3PL storage in US/EU and still leaves 18 % more EBIT.


3. Supply-Chain Stability: How to Lock in 2026 Allocation

Smart pet SKUs live or die on semiconductor continuity. Our top-tier OEMs in Shenzhen and Suzhou now offer “silicon bank” programs: reserve Nordic or Espressif chip reels 6 months ahead, pay 30 % deposit, and the factory stores bonded inventory in its own warehouse.
White-label ODM timeline: 90 days tooling + 30 days app skinning + 15 days lab testing (CE/RED/FCC).
Certification bundle: We pre-clear SAR limits for 2.4 GHz radios; you receive a ready-to-ship dossier for Amazon Compliance Center.
Warranty cost: <1.2 % of FOB value when using Japanese pumps vs. 3-4 % for domestic clones—cheap parts are the most expensive mistake in pet tech.


4. 2026 Profit Playbook

  1. Pick one “sticky” daily-use device (feeder or fountain).
  2. Specify Tuya module + BLE for offline fallback—reduces 1-star reviews by 35 %.
  3. Negotiate a 2-year semiconductor buffer with your CM; pay with 120-day LC to keep cash-flow intact.
  4. Bundle a 90-day app subscription (feeding plans, vet chat). Recurring revenue adds 6-8 % net margin after store fees.
  5. Differentiate cosmetically: swap top-cover color or add UV sterilization (adds $1.10 BOM, commands $15 premium at retail).

Quote to act on: “In 2026 the question is not whether pet owners want smart devices—it’s whether your SKU can stay in stock when the next viral TikTok hits.”

Inside the Factory: Manufacturing & Quality Control

Manufacturing Excellence & Quality Control

How global pet brands turn a China OEM/ODM program into a defensible, IoT-ready SKU


H2 The 3-Step OEM/ODM Workflow That Separates Category Winners from Commodity Sellers

H3 1. Molding & Tooling – The 0-to-1 Gatekeeper

A pet tech housing is not “just plastic”; it is the first brand touch-point the consumer sees and the last defense against claw bites, UV windowsills, and dishwasher cycles.

Premium OEM Path Generic Cheap Path
Steel: H13 or S136 hardened to 48-52 HRC for 500 k-shot life P20 mild steel, 100 k-shot life, flashing after 30 k
Tolerances: ±0.05 mm on latching clips to guarantee IPX6/7 O-ring compression ±0.2 mm “good enough” → leaks, motor rust, 1-star reviews
Surface: High-gloss diamond polish + antimicrobial ionic silver additive (FDA 21 CFR 175.300) Basic 600-grit polish, no antimicrobial, yellowing in 6 months
Cycle: 30 days DFM + 25 days mold texturing & sampling, 5-day pilot run Skip DFM, 18-day rush mold, no pilot → 8 % defect rate at FQC

Tool ownership clause: always negotiate “brand-exclusive” for the first 3 years; molds stay in-house and are laser-etched with your asset tag to prevent grey-market cloning.

H3 2. PCB Assembly (SMT) – Where Smart Pet Happens

Feeders, fountains, litter robots, and GPS collars are now IoT nodes. A stable SMT line is therefore a supply-chain stability play, not merely a tech spec.

Premium OEM Path Generic Cheap Path
Line: Yamaha & ASM SiPlace with 0201 placement, ±25 µm, 3 AOI + 1 X-ray Second-hand Hanwha, 0402 minimum, 1 AOI only
MCU: ESP32-C3 (BLE 5.0 + Wi-Fi) with FCC/CE pre-certified module Unbranded Wi-Fi SoC, no pre-cert, 30 % RF fallout
Firmware OTA: Tuya SDK sandboxed, dual-partition, rollback protection Single partition, bricked units after bad update → Amazon return surge
Burn-in: 4 h 60 °C dynamic load, 100 % Tuya cloud handshake 30 min room-temp soak, 20 % cloud test sample

Key contract term: insist on “PCB-level traceability” – every panel laser-marked with 2D barcode linking to SMT batch, capacitor lot, and solder-paste viscosity log. When Chewy or Amazon flags a field failure you can isolate the lot in <30 min instead of issuing a blanket recall.

H3 3. Reliability Testing – Fountains vs. Feeders

Pet products run 24/7; a 3-month Amazon review cycle can sink a SKU if the motor jams at week 12. Build the test into the OEM PO, not after the fact.

Test Premium OEM Protocol Generic Cheap Protocol
Waterproof (fountain) IPX7 immersion 1 m, 30 min, 5 cycles, then 8 h on/1 h off for 1,000 h; no mist in IR camera Splash test only, 10 min, no cycle test → pump corrosion
Motor Life (feeder) 100 k cycles at 1.5× rated torque, 45 °C ambient, Tuya app logs every cycle; <3 % RPM drop 10 k cycles, room temp, no data log; field seizure at 15 k
Noise <35 dB@1 m anechoic, spectrogram provided (pets hear 40-60 kHz) Not measured, squeal complaints
Energy <0.5 W standby to meet EU ERP 2025 1.2 W standby, fails EU Amazon FR/DE listing

Certification bundle to request: CE-LVD, REACH, RoHS 2.0, FCC Part 15, Prop 65, and UL 2089 (for adapters). Bundle price from a tier-1 OEM is ~$4.8 k per SKU and adds 45 days, but it unlocks Amazon’s “Climate Pledge Friendly” filter and Chewy’s auto-PO system.


H2 Take-away Checklist for Retail Buyers & Amazon Sellers

  1. Lock mold ownership & exclusive cavitation before first T/T payment.
  2. Make Tuya (or Matter) SDK inclusion a line-item deliverable, not an after-thought.
  3. Insert reliability test milestones into the PO; pay 15 % holdback until 1,000 h report is approved.
  4. Demand component-level traceability to isolate Amazon negative reviews in hours, not weeks.
  5. Budget 8 % of EXW price for certifications; it pays back in ad-tier CPC reduction and warehouse insurance discounts.

Execute the above and your China OEM program becomes a scalable, review-proof growth engine instead of a quarterly firefight.


Global Compliance: FCC, CE, and Material Safety

pet business manufacturing details

Compliance, Certification & Logistics

Getting smart feeders, GPS trackers, and treat cameras from Shenzhen to Seattle or Stuttgart—without customs surprises or Amazon charge-backs.


1. Mandatory Certifications for Pet Tech (USA & EU)

Product Family USA (FCC/FDA) EU (CE + RoHS + REACH) Typical Cost* Lead Time†
IoT Feeders / Water Fountains FCC Part 15B & 15C (Wi-Fi), FDA Food-Contact (21 CFR 177) CE-RED, RoHS 2.0, (EU) 2019/904 single-use-plastic ban $4–6k 10–12 d
GPS / Bluetooth Trackers FCC Part 15C + SAR Report (if <20 cm body contact) CE-RED, RoHS, REACH 240 SVHC, Battery test (UN38.3) $5–7k 12–15 d
Smart Toys & Cameras FCC Part 15B (HDMI/USB), UL 62368-1 (Amazon req.) CE-LVD, CE-EMC, RoHS, IPXX rating if outdoor $3–5k 8–10 d
Edible Supplements / Treats FDA FSMA PCQI, AAFCO nutritional claim EU 767/2009 feed regulation, GMP+ if farm channel $2–4k 15–20 d

*Third-party lab, pre-shipment. †Starts after golden-sample approval.

Pro-tip: Bundle FCC + CE in one Shenzhen lab (e.g., TUV SUD or SGS Futian) to save 15 % cost and align firmware version control—critical for OTA-capable Tuya/Wi-Fi modules.


2. Amazon FBA Packaging & Drop-Test Rules

Amazon’s ISTA-6 SIOC i ISTA-3A are now enforced for any pet electronics >18 in or >20 lb. Failure triggers an $8–12 unit re-pack fee or return to China.

Checkpoint Amazon Requirement Shenzhen OEM Best Practice
Drop Height 36 in (9 drops, 1 corner) Use 3-layer EPE + 5-ply 32 ECT carton; add molded pulp if ceramic bowl
Labeling FNSKU + “Made in China” + CE/FCC mark Print on tamper-proof poly bag; place FNSKU 0.5 in from edge
Poly-bag Mil ≥1.5 mil, suffocation warning >5 in opening Auto-bagging line inline with OQC to avoid manual sticker errors
Pallet Build 48 × 40 in, ≤1,500 lb, 72 in max height Pre-brace cartons with corner boards; shrink-wrap 3 passes @250 % stretch

Smart-feature angle: If your feeder has a lithium battery, Amazon classifies it as UN3480—must ship to FC by ground until MSDS is on file; plan 3 extra days in US drayage.


3. Shenzhen Lead-Time Reality Check (2025)

Milestone Calendar Days Risk Buffer Comment
Oprzyrządowanie (plastics >1 mm wall) 25–30 +7 d if PBT+GF or antimicrobial additives Multi-cavity tools save 12 d on 5 k MOQ
PCBA SMT (Tuya TYWE3S module) 10–12 +3 d for firmware signing JLCPCB & Seeed run 24 h lines; secure cloud cert before SMT
Final Assembly & Aging 5–7 +2 d for IPX5 chamber test 4 h continuous run with 80 % pellet load simulates “hungry Lab”
Certification + Amazon Prep 12–15 parallel Overlap with mass production week 3 to compress
Sea Freight (Yantian–LA) 14–18 +5 d PMA detention Book 1 × 40 HQ, 4 k feeders = $2.1 k all-in today
Air Express (SZX–CVG) 3–4 +1 d for DG lithium $4.8 kg for 500 pcs sprint before Prime Day

Net result: A validated smart feeder can move from PO to Amazon FC in 45 days ex-factory if certifications start Day-1 and you lock module firmware. Add 10 days buffer for first-run Amazon compliance audits.

Bottom line: Treat certification as part of the BOM, not an after-thought. Shenzhen’s ecosystem can compress time-to-market, but only when FCC, CE, RoHS, and food-grade files sit in the same shared folder as your Gerber and 3-D files.

How to Source or Customize a Smart Pet Product in China: From RFQ to Retail-Ready in 90 Days

1. Request Sample: Validate Tech, Certifications & Margins Before You Spend $1 on Moulds

Global pet SKUs grew 11 % last year, yet 38 % of new launches were delisted within 12 months (NIQ 2025). A disciplined sampling stage eliminates that risk.

What to Ask For Why It Matters Red Flags
Golden sample with same MCU, battery, sensor lot Prevents “spec-creep” mid-project Supplier offers “similar” chipset
Test report bundle: CE-RED, FCC, REACH, Prop-65, ROHS Amazon & EU marketplaces now auto-reject listings without PDFs Reports issued to a different factory
BOM cost table (Level-3) Lets you calculate landed margin before MOQ Hidden royalty line for Tuya/Tuya-like modules
App demo account (iOS & Android) 62 % of returns on smart feeders stem from app-connectivity issues Supplier only shows iOS screenshots

Ship the golden sample via DHL Express; 3-day transit protects your project timeline. Insist on a “sample sign-off” document—this becomes the quality anchor for purchase orders.

2. Define Customization: Logo, Packaging & IoT Feature Stack

Smart pet devices commoditize quickly; differentiation sits in firmware, surface finish and sustainability. Lock these variables in a “PDD” (Product Definition Document) before the pilot run.

Customization Layer Standard Option Premium Option MOQ Impact
Logo Pad print (1 color) IMD / laser etch +500 pcs
Housing color Stock Pantone Biocompatible antimicrobial masterbatch +1 k pcs
Packaging Brown kraft mailer 3-layer color box + QR for onboarding video +1 k pcs
Firmware Tuya OEM app white-label Private-cloud Tuya “IoT Core” SDK 2 k pcs
Accessory bundle USB-C cable only Silicone mat + desiccant + quick-start card +500 pcs

Pro-tip: Bundle a 12-month subscription to Tuya’s “Pet Device SaaS” (≈ US $0.30/unit) and you unlock over-the-air updates—critical for avoiding 1-star reviews when iOS/Android push OS upgrades.

3. Pilot Run: 500-Unit Stress Test for Supply-Chain Stability

A pilot run is not a “small MOQ”; it is a controlled failure-mode hunt. Structure it in three micro-batches inside one 20-ft container to simulate peak-season logistics.

Batch Purpose Inspection Protocol Acceptable Defect Rate
200 pcs App-pairing & OTA stress 100 % connect & 48-hr burn-in ≤ 0.5 % drop-off
200 pcs Drop-test 1 m on 6 faces (ISTA-3A) AQL 1.0 major, 2.5 minor Zero critical
100 pcs Retail package vacuum & compression 5-day 60 °C container simulation No seal rupture

Include a “pilot-run sign-off report” signed by your China-side QE; this is mandatory before releasing the 30 % mould balance payment. Factories that refuse this step routinely miss ship windows in Q4.
